Senator Hutichison Secures $500,000 for El Paso Area Projects

August 11, 2009


WASHINGTON - U.S. Senator Kay Bailey Hutchison (R-TX), a member of the Senate Appropriations Committee, today announced that the committee has approved the Fiscal Year 2010 Labor, Health and Human Services, Education, and Related Agencies Appropriations bill. The measure includes $400,000 that she secured for the Texas Tech University HealthSciences Center at El Paso and $100,000 for Project ARRIBA. The bill is now ready to be considered by the full Senate.

"The TexasTech HealthSciences Center is an outstanding institution and a leader in the El Paso medical community," Senator Hutchison said. "This funding for the Center for Border Health will support research to keep Americans safe from diseases that are prevalent in border communities."

The Center for Border Health at the Texas Tech University HealthSciences Center at El Paso will use the funding to research new and re-emerging infectious diseases, as well as providing research opportunities for diabetes, cancer, and traumatic brain injuries.

"Project ARRIBA is such an important endeavor for those who are living in poverty in the El Paso community," Senator Hutchison said. "This funding to Project ARRIBA will help open doors for these unemployed individuals, giving them broader access to economic and social opportunities."

Funding to Project ARRIBA will use the funding to work with community partners in El Paso to create relevant training programs for individuals living in poverty and foster social and economic opportunities.
